    The plant-based protein market in the US is experiencing rapid growth, driven by increasing consumer awareness of the environmental and health benefits of plant-based diets. According to market research, the US plant-based protein market is projected to reach $5.2 billion by 2025, with the demand for innovative and sustainable protein sources continuing to rise.

        The world of plant-based protein is evolving at an unprecedented pace, with innovative technologies emerging to meet the growing demand for sustainable and nutritious food options. Among these advancements, Advanced Sheet Protein Technology (ASPT) has been gaining significant attention in the US. This cutting-edge technology enables the production of high-quality plant-based protein powders, opening up new possibilities for food manufacturers and consumers alike.
